Match the adjective to its meaning: Awkward

Causes extreme anger

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Difficult to manage or understand

Requires a lot of time and effort

Makes people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ed

Answer explanation

The adjective 'awkward' describes situations that make people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ed, such as social blunders or clumsy interactions, making this the correct match.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Clumsy

Requires a lot of time and effort

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Likely to drop or break things

Causes extreme anger

Difficult to manage or understand

Answer explanation

The adjective 'clumsy' describes someone who is likely to drop or break things due to awkwardness or lack of coordination, making 'Likely to drop or break things' the correct match.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Complex

Makes people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ed

Difficult to manage or understand

Requires a lot of time and effort

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Causes extreme anger

Answer explanation

The adjective 'Complex' refers to something that is 'Difficult to manage or understand.' This aligns with the correct choice, as complexity often involves multiple interconnected parts that can be challenging to grasp.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Frustrating

Makes people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ed

Causes extreme anger

Difficult to manage or understand

Requires a lot of time and effort

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Answer explanation

The correct choice, '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ected', accurately describes 'frustrating', which conveys a sense of irritation when situations don't go as planned.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Infuriating

Causes extreme anger

Requires a lot of time and effort

Difficult to manage or understand

Makes people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Answer explanation

The adjective 'infuriating' means something that causes extreme anger. This matches the first answer choice, as it directly describes the intense frustration that can arise from certain situations.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Time-consuming

Difficult to manage or understand

Requires a lot of time and effort

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Makes people feel uncomfortable or embarrassed

Causes extreme anger

Answer explanation

The term 'time-consuming' specifically refers to tasks that require a lot of time and effort to complete, making 'Requires a lot of time and effort' the correct match among the options provided.

Match the adjective to its meaning: Tricky

Difficult to do or deal with

Makes you feel annoyed because things don't work as expected

Requires a lot of time and effort

Causes extreme anger

Difficult to manage or understand

Answer explanation

The adjective 'tricky' means something that is difficult to do or deal with, making the first answer choice the correct match. It implies a level of complexity that can lead to challenges.
